编程,这个曾经被认为是复杂、高深的领域,如今正逐渐走进孩子们的世界。随着科技的发展,编程教育越来越受到重视,而简单积木编程就是孩子们入门编程的绝佳途径。那么,为什么选择积木编程?它又如何帮助孩子们轻松入门,成为未来的科技小达人呢?
积木编程的魅力
积木编程,顾名思义,就是用积木状的模块来编写程序。这种编程方式具有以下特点:
- 可视化操作:积木编程通过图形化的界面,将复杂的编程逻辑以积木的形式呈现,让孩子们直观地理解编程思路。
- 简单易懂:积木编程的模块通常具有明确的名称和功能,孩子们可以轻松地理解并使用它们。
- 激发兴趣:积木编程的趣味性可以激发孩子们对编程的兴趣,让他们在玩乐中学习。
积木编程的入门步骤
- 了解编程基础:首先,孩子们需要了解一些编程基础,如变量、循环、条件语句等。
- 熟悉积木模块:了解积木编程的模块及其功能,例如控制模块、逻辑模块、数据模块等。
- 动手实践:通过搭建简单的程序,让孩子们亲身体验编程的乐趣。
- 逐步提高:随着孩子们对编程的熟悉,可以尝试更复杂的程序,提高他们的编程能力。
积木编程的案例
以下是一个简单的积木编程案例,帮助孩子们理解编程逻辑:
目标:编写一个程序,使机器人沿着直线行走。
步骤:
- 设置初始位置:将机器人放置在起点。
- 循环移动:使用循环模块,使机器人向前移动一定距离。
- 判断方向:使用条件语句模块,判断机器人是否到达终点。
- 结束程序:当机器人到达终点时,结束程序。
积木编程的优势
- 培养逻辑思维能力:编程需要严谨的逻辑思维,积木编程可以帮助孩子们培养这种能力。
- 提高解决问题的能力:编程过程中,孩子们需要不断思考如何解决问题,这有助于提高他们的解决问题的能力。
- 激发创新精神:积木编程的趣味性可以激发孩子们的创新精神,让他们在编程中发挥自己的想象力。
总结
积木编程是一种简单、有趣的编程方式,它可以帮助孩子们轻松入门编程,培养他们的逻辑思维、解决问题能力和创新精神。作为家长或老师,我们应该鼓励孩子们尝试积木编程,让他们在未来的科技世界中成为佼佼者。
